Dictionary » L » Luteolin LuteolinLuteolin (Science: chemistry) a yellow dyestuff obtained from the foliage of the dyer's broom (reseda luteola). Origin: From NL. Reseda luteola, fr. L. Luteolus yellowish, fr. Luteus: cf. F. Luteoline. See Luteous. ![]()
